tightened柯林斯釋義

V-ERG抓緊;攥緊

If you tighten your grip on something, or if your grip tightens, you hold the thing more firmly or securely.

  • Luke answered by tightening his grip on her shoulder...

    盧克的迴應就是把她的肩頭抓得更緊了。

  • Her arms tightened about his neck in gratitude...

    她充滿感激,把他的脖子摟得更緊了。

V-ERG繃緊,拉緊(繩、鏈)

If you tighten a rope or chain, or if it tightens, it is stretched or pulled hard until it is straight.

  • The anchorman flung his whole weight back, tightening the rope...

    那個壓陣隊員使盡了全身力氣往後拽,把繩子拉得緊緊的。

  • The cables tightened and he was lifted gradually from the deck.

    纜繩繃緊了,他被慢慢地吊離了甲板。

V-ERG(對…)嚴加控制;(使)加強控制

If a government or organization tightens its grip on a group of people or an activity, or if its grip tightens, it begins to have more control over it.

  • He knows he has considerable support for his plans to tighten his grip on the machinery of central government...

    他清楚有相當多的人支援他對中央政府機構加強控制的計劃。

  • As the regime's grip on the mainland tightened over the next few years, hundreds of thousands more people fled south.

    隨著後來幾年那個政權加強對大陸的控制,又有數十萬人逃往南方。

VERB擰緊,旋緊(螺釘、螺絲帽等)

When you tighten a screw, nut, or other device, you turn it or move it so that it is more firmly in place or holds something more firmly.

  • I used my thumbnail to tighten the screw on my lamp...

    我用拇指指甲把檯燈上的螺釘擰緊了。

  • All the bolts were fully tightened.

    所有的螺釘都擰緊了。

VERB(身體區域性)變僵硬,產生憋悶感,產生阻塞感

If a part of your body tightens, the muscles in it become tense and stiff, for example because you are angry or afraid.

  • Sofia's throat had tightened and she couldn't speak...

    索菲婭喉嚨哽住了,說不出話來。

  • She saw his jaw tighten and his face lose its colour.

    她看見他的下巴繃緊,臉色煞白。

VERB使(規定、政策、制度)更加嚴格;使更加有效

If someone in authority tightens a rule, a policy, or a system, they make it stricter or more efficient.

  • The United States plans to tighten the economic sanctions currently in place...

    美國計劃加大現有經濟制裁的力度。

  • They have tightened security along the border...

    他們加強了邊境的安全工作。

tightened英文釋義

Adjective

1. made tight or tighter;

  • the tightened ropes
  • a tightened bolt

2. made tighter or more stringent;

  • endured tightened economic controls
